Crops have been Traditionally a supply of analgesic alkaloids, Whilst their pharmacological characterization is commonly constrained. Amongst this kind of purely natural analgesic molecules, conolidine, present in the bark with the tropical flowering shrub Tabernaemontana divaricata, also known as pinwheel flower or crepe jasmine, has extended been Employed in regular Chinese, Ayurvedic and Thai medicines to deal with fever and pain4 (Fig. 1a). Pharmacologists have only not long ago been capable to substantiate its medicinal and pharmacological Qualities as a result of its 1st asymmetric complete synthesis.5 Conolidine is usually a unusual C5-nor stemmadenine (Fig. 1b), which displays strong analgesia in in vivo designs of tonic and persistent pain and reduces inflammatory pain aid. It absolutely was also advised that conolidine-induced analgesia could lack issues typically related to classical opioid medicines.
Researchers have just lately identified and succeeded in synthesizing conolidine, a pure compound that reveals guarantee as a potent analgesic agent with a more favorable protection profile. Even though the specific mechanism of action stays elusive, it truly is at present postulated that conolidine could possibly have many biologic targets. Presently, conolidine has actually been shown to inhibit Cav2.2 calcium channels and enhance The provision of endogenous opioid peptides by binding to a not long ago discovered opioid scavenger ACKR3. Even though the identification of conolidine as a possible novel analgesic agent offers an extra avenue to deal with the opioid disaster and control CNCP, even more studies are essential to be aware of its system of motion and utility and efficacy in running CNCP.
